Degradation of tetracycline by visible light using Ca2Nb2O7 composite oxides with perovskite and pyrochlore sub-crystalline phases

CrystEngComm, 2024, Advance Article
DOI: 10.1039/D4CE00044G, Paper
Junwei Xu, Chengxin Lu, Xianfeng Zhang, Rumeng Ouyang, Xiuzhong Fang, Xianglan Xu, Xiang Wang
We synthesized two paramorphs of Ca2Nb2O7 for visible light degradation of tetracycline, and found that pyrochlore phase has better reactivity compared to perovskite phase, which is attributed to the intrinsic oxygen vacancies and lattice disorder of pyrochlore phase.
